The probability of "Bank of Japan keeping interest rates unchanged in January" reaches 91% on Polymarket
BlockBeats News, December 19, according to Polymarket data, the current market predicts a 91% probability that the Bank of Japan will keep interest rates unchanged in January, while the probability of a 25 basis point rate hike is 8%.
